Cash did you go aboard? They spent more money at the show than any other boatmaker. The 92 has quad Volvo IPS diesels, burns 30-40% less fuel than standard diesels and docks on a joy stick control. Boat is unbelievable, but at 8mm it should be. Their display barge shown in the background was 10K sq feet, 3 stories with impact glass and a helipad on the roof!
